What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Brisbane to Düsseldorf?

The average price of all round-trip flights from Brisbane to Duesseldorf Intl Airport clicked on KAYAK for each day over the last 12 months.

If you are looking for a flight deal from Brisbane to Düsseldorf, look for departures on Fridays and avoid leaving on a Saturday, as it's usually the priciest day. When flying back from Düsseldorf, Tuesday is the cheapest day to fly and Sunday is the most expensive.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Brisbane to Duesseldorf Intl Airport?

To calculate monthly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each month over the last year for round-trip flights from Brisbane to Duesseldorf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the median of all values for each month.

The cheapest month for flights from Brisbane to Duesseldorf Intl Airport is March, where tickets cost $1,793 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are December and January, where the average cost of round-trip tickets is $3,166 and $2,894 respectively.

How far in advance should I book a flight from Brisbane to Duesseldorf Intl Airport?

To calculate weekly average prices, KAYAK takes all prices for each week before departure over the last year for round-trip flights from Brisbane to Duesseldorf Intl Airport, removes the top 0.1% to account for outliers, and then takes the average of all the values for each week.

To get a below average price on the flight from Brisbane to Duesseldorf Intl Airport, you should book around 1 week before departure. For the absolute cheapest price, our data suggests you should book 21 weeks before departure.
